Abstract
Here, we present a "holographic"reconstruction of bulk spacetime geometry using correlation functions of a massless field living at the "future boundary"of the spacetime, namely future null infinity ℐ+. It is holographic in the sense that there exists a one-to-one correspondence between correlation functions of a massless field in four-dimensional spacetime ℳ and those of another massless field living in three-dimensional null boundary ℐ+. The idea is to first reconstruct the bulk metric gμν by "inverting"the bulk correlation functions and re-express the latter in terms of boundary correlators via the correspondence. This effectively allows asymptotic observers close to ℐ+ to reconstruct the deep interior of the spacetime using only correlation functions localized near ℐ+.
